The finale of the weekend series between the New York Yankees and Detroit Tigers was postponed by rain on Sunday. A makeup date wasn't immediately announced. MLB.com reports that Sunday's starter, Andy Pettitte, will now be pushed back to open a four-game series with the Rays Monday. Chien-Ming Wang, Monday's original starter, will go Tuesday and then Mike Mussina will pitch Wednesday. The Yankees are still deciding on pitching Darrell Rasner or Kei Igawa on Thursday. Whoever doesn't go Thursday will likely pitch Friday against the Mets. (Updated 05/11/2008).

Fantasy Analysis
Pettitte loses his two-start status for Fantasy Week 6 (May 5-11), but picks it up Week 7 (May 12-18). Pettitte has been sloppy in recent starts and is more of a No. 4 or No. 5 Fantasy SP in mixed leagues. Wang is coming off his first loss of the season, a tightly-contested battle with the Indians' Cliff Lee Wednesday. However, he remains a must-start Fantasy SP and will also see two starts Week 7. Mussina loses his two-start status, but has won his last four starts and can still be used in larger mixed leagues. Rasner and Igawa are still only scheduled to make one start and are more AL-only options. (Updated 05/11/2008).
Pettitte allowed two runs and five hits in 6 1-3 innings of Tuesday's 5-3 loss to Cleveland, but was not a factor in the decision. (Updated 05/07/2008)
Advice
Making his 400th career start, Pettitte was in line to tie Bob Shawkey for fifth place on the franchise wins list at 168 before Joba Chamberlain squandered the lead in the eighth inning. Pettitte is seeking his first win since April 20. He's 0-2 with a 5.71 ERA in his last three outings.
